The US State Department has made a determination approving a potential foreign military sale of SEAL Delivery Vehicles (SDV) to the UK, the Defense Security Cooperation Agency announced on 20 September.
In a package worth $90 million, the UK has requested three SDV MK 11 Shallow Water Combat Submersibles (SWCS). The requested package also includes spares, handling equipment, test equipment, training and logistical support services, and other related elements of programme support.
If the sale goes ahead, Teledyne Brown Engineering will be the prime contractor.

Polaris Government and Defense has launched the Military 850 TITAN 155 snowmobile ahead of SOF Week 2025. Designed for immediate deployment in cold-weather environments, the platform will enter trials with special operations forces by year-end, targeting NATO’s northern and eastern European members.
